London bank fined £165,000 for Russia rule breach.

A £165,000 penalty has been issued to the bank's London operations for breaking Russia sanctions rules. The UK Treasury's OFSI found the bank processed two payments in mid-2022, for a sanctioned Russian entity. These transactions, totalling £635,618.75, went to Okko, a streaming company owned by sanctioned JSC New Opportunities.
